If you or your spouse has served in the U.S military force, it's the must to be aware of recent health care changes and the range of health coverage options available to veterans.

Recently the Department of Veterans Affairs in U.S made Veterans Home Health Care benefits available for veterans and their families seeking access to health care and health insurance.

Out of 21 million veterans in the United States, around 9 million are enrolled in Veteran Affairs and 5 million accessed veteran benefits last year. Getting VA approval and qualifying for veteran affair might be daunting. Read our guide to get fast approval for VA health care benefits.

Eligibility Criteria for Applying VA Health Benefits: • Veteran or Surviving Spouse of a veteran who served 90 days

or more on active duty, with at least one day of service during a period of war.

• Applicant must have a medical condition not related to military service requiring assistance with activities of daily living.

• Veteran must have an honorable discharge, must meet income-to-medical expense ratio and asset requirements.

You may be wondering how you go about applying for veteran’s health care. The following are the steps to follow when applying for veteran’s home health care, have a look.

Get help from veteran service organizations at VA regional office, VA representatives and even from lawyers who specializes in Veterans affairs.

To qualify for veterans’ health care, you need to have a doctor’s recommendation. This means that a doctor will have to sign a completed VA form that includes a diagnosis and details the kinds of assistance you required.

Keep all your relevant documents needed to apply veteran affairs. Make copies if you want to be extra safe. If you do misplace any of your important records, contact the U.S. Department of Veterans’ Affairs for replacements immediately.
